Transaction 101afc734656fe78a9dacb0893ea7a963f3db600f762a34beed2c15560e7d1f7

1 Input
2 Outputs
  • 101afc734656fe78a9dacb0893ea7a963f3db600f762a34beed2c15560e7d1f7:0
  • value  1070000
    address  3MqWZD3jnYhVvved8afT979VmbWybjdWeu
  • 101afc734656fe78a9dacb0893ea7a963f3db600f762a34beed2c15560e7d1f7:1
  • value  3746196074
    address  18jr2MUneBZPbnmGpyPXuA8EtkuSVEDYUm